How often should I have my fireplace professionally cleaned?

Most North Wantagh homeowners need annual fireplace cleaning if they use their fireplace regularly during winter months. Wood-burning fireplaces typically need cleaning every year or after every cord of wood burned, whichever comes first. Gas fireplaces can often go longer between cleanings, but annual inspection is still smart for safety. If you notice smoke entering your room, strange odors, or white staining on your chimney exterior, don’t wait – schedule cleaning immediately. These signs indicate problems that need professional attention.
Fireplace cleaning focuses on your firebox, damper, and the lower portion of your flue – the areas where you burn fires and immediate ventilation occurs. Chimney cleaning addresses the entire flue system from bottom to top, including the chimney crown and cap. Many homeowners need both services, but fireplace cleaning is often the starting point if you’re experiencing smoke problems or haven’t maintained your system recently. We’ll assess your specific situation and recommend what makes sense based on how you use your fireplace and when it was last serviced.
You can remove basic ash and debris from your firebox, but thorough fireplace cleaning requires specialized equipment and training. Creosote removal, damper cleaning, and proper inspection need professional tools and knowledge to do safely and effectively. DIY cleaning often misses dangerous buildup in hard-to-reach areas or fails to identify developing problems. Plus, improper cleaning techniques can actually damage your fireplace components or create new safety hazards. Professional cleaning costs less than dealing with fire damage or expensive repairs from missed maintenance issues.
Professional fireplace cleaning in North Wantagh typically ranges from $150-$300 depending on your fireplace type, condition, and what’s included in the service. Wood-burning fireplaces usually cost more to clean than gas units because of creosote removal requirements. The investment pays for itself through improved safety, better efficiency, and avoiding costly emergency repairs.
